Spring Maintenance Tasks

Spring is the perfect time to inspect your garage door after the harsh winter months. Follow these essential tasks to ensure a smooth start to the season:

  • Inspect the Weather Stripping: Check for any cracks or gaps in the weather stripping. This helps keep the elements out and the energy bills down.
  • Clean the Garage Door: Remove dirt, grime, and any residual salt from winter. Use a mild detergent and water solution.
  • Lubricate Moving Parts: Apply a silicone-based lubricant to springs, rollers, and hinges to prevent rust and ensure smooth operation.
  • Test the Safety Features: Ensure the auto-reverse function and photo-eye sensors are working correctly by placing an object in the path of the closing door.

Summer Maintenance Checklist

As temperatures rise, your garage door can experience increased wear and tear. Here’s how to keep it in check:

  • Check for Rust: Inspect metal components for rust and treat them with anti-rust spray.
  • Balance Check: Disconnect the opener and manually operate the door. If it doesn’t stay in place, it may be out of balance and require professional adjustment.
  • Inspect the Cables: Look for fraying or wear on the cables. Damaged cables can lead to serious malfunctions.

Fall Maintenance Duties

As the cooler months approach, it’s time to prepare your garage door for winter. Fall maintenance is crucial for ensuring a smooth transition:

  • Check the Insulation: Ensure that your garage door is well-insulated to improve energy efficiency during colder months.
  • Inspect the Track: Clean any debris from the tracks and check for alignment issues.
  • Test the Auto-Reverse Mechanism: This feature is critical for safety, especially with children and pets around.

Winter Preparations for Your Garage Door

With winter in Hartford bringing snow and freezing temperatures, take these steps to protect your garage door:

  • Keep the Driveway Clear: Regularly remove snow and ice from the driveway to prevent accidents while opening and closing the door.
  • Seal Gaps: Ensure that the door seals are intact. Replace any that are cracked or missing to prevent drafts.

Pro Tip: Use a Dehumidifier

Using a dehumidifier in your garage can prevent moisture buildup, reducing the risk of rust and mold.

Signs That You Need Professional Help

Even with regular maintenance, your garage door may encounter issues that require professional intervention. Look out for:

  • Strange noises during operation.
  • Slow response times when opening or closing.
  • Visible damage to panels or springs.
  • The door appears to be off its tracks.
